Job Description

The Buyer & Product Specialist is responsible for sourcing products and materials, managing supplier relationships, and ensuring all products meet applicable safety, regulatory, quality, and compliance requirements. This role serves as the primary liaison between suppliers, testing laboratories, and internal stakeholders to ensure products are delivered on time, within budget, and in full compliance with applicable regulations. This role serves as NIHF's primary resource for consumer product safety, regulatory compliance, product testing, and supplier quality assurance. The position works closely with domestic and international suppliers, third-party testing laboratories, and internal stakeholders to ensure all products meet applicable safety standards, including
ASTM F963, CPSIA, CPSC
requirements, and related regulatory obligations.
Position Responsibilities:
Source domestic and international suppliers for toys, educational products, promotional items, packaging, and program materials. Prepare and evaluate RFQ's, negotiate pricing, payment terms, lead times, minimum order quantities, and freight terms. Issue and manage purchase orders and supplier contracts. Ensure products comply with all applicable regulations and standards including:
CPSIA ASTM F963 CPSC
Requirements FCC Requirements (when applicable) Label and Warning Requirements Review and maintain product compliance documentation, coordinate product testing, review laboratory reports, certificates, and technical files. Assist with defect investigations and root cause analysis, support corrective and preventive actions.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
Excellent negotiating and problem-solving skills. Ability to respond to and meet changing deadlines. Ability to multi-task and respond to all requests in a timely manner. Understanding of international logistics. Attention to detail and highly organized. Ability to prioritize. Ability to regularly work in the office and attend in-person meetings Ability to communicate effectively via email, chat, phone, and in-person meetings Requires regular, reliable, and on-time attendance.
Credentials and Experience:
Bachelor's degree in supply chain management, business administration, procurement, engineering, or related field. 3-5+ years of experience in consumer product compliance, toy safety, quality assurance, sourcing, or product testing. Experience with consumer products, toys, or educational products. Experience with
ASTM F963, CPSIA, CPSC
requirements, Children's Product Certificates (CPCs), and product safety testing. Experience with children's products, toys, educational products, STEM products, promotional products, or related consumer goods. Proficiency with ERP software; experience utilizing Business Central 365 is preferred. Understanding of international sourcing and manufacturing. Knowledge of third-party testing laboratories.
